Looking Outside (Other) by etherealmaiden
I am on the inside Looking at the outside Hoping to feel the warmth of the sun But those happy days are done. I can see them playing I can see them laying Themselves out on the grass in the park Little children chasing a single lark, Laughing, crying at a small cut Quickly recovering, they feel the joy but I am on the inside Looking at the outside.
